Not where I want to be first.....

But unfortunally I am......

The first one at my local dealership to have a X MR transmission replaced

Big to the dealer/Mitsu Canada,I never had any issues.Told them about the problem twice,they road tested it,ordered the transmission,gave me a new loaner SUV and the next day gave my car back.



My car is perfect again,shifts really really nice.

The worst one was a "shutter" or "bunny hop" when starting,similar to someone just learning to drive a standard shift or like when a clutch gets oil on it.We also had rough shifts in general,noise,vibration and a "throttle surge".

All are fixed now.

Well after about a week of driving all I can say is AMAZING!

The new transmission has completely changed the feel of the car.No more hesitation when starting off,no juddering or "bunny hopping",no noise,no vibration.

The shifts are clean smooth crisp,both up and down the gears,and in any of the three modes.Even in SS under hard throttle you can hardly feel any gear changes at all,in auto mode normal you have to look at the tach to tell it has changed a gear.
